Return link performance in DVB-RCS2 template provides use case to build campaigns to simulate radio resource management (RRM) performance in return (RTN) link with one beam only. Modulation and channel coding according to DVB-RCS2 used for traffic transmission. On/Off traffic model is used to generate application level traffic. Template is implemented by the SNS3 simulator.
